Current Exhibit in the Cultural Exchange Center

Bonsai Pot Exhibit - a collection of ceramic work by Denise Soultanian
July 3rd, 2025 through December 26th, 2025
​​Denise Soultanian is a ceramic artist and instructor who brings warmth, curiosity, and a deep appreciation for nature to her work. Bonsai naturally invites collaboration. The bonsai artist selects a pot that complements their tree, and it’s always exciting to see how one of her pieces is paired with a living work of art. This dialogue between pot and plant reflects Denise’s belief that beauty can emerge through relationship, process, and care.

Toro Nagashi - Lantern Floating Ceremony
August 2026
​
Toro Nagashi refers to the Japanese river lantern festivals held in summer where participants release candle-lit lanterns into the river together with their prayers for peace.​
